Professional photographers are not mind visitors. This suggests that before contacting a professional photographer, a future client should have a fundamental concept of what they are asking for.


Framing StreetsFraming Streets
Of course, this does not mean that customers need to be enrolling in photography classes in order to speak the language of the trade. Rather, clients must be able to answer a couple of questions about what they are requesting before calling a photographer. As an example: What do you need photographed? What are the shots being made use of for? The number of shots do you need? When are you available for the shoot? What is your budget plan? Will you require published duplicates, digital copies, or both? Do you want the images professionally modified or do you just want the raw photos? Once more, a courteous and specialist photography company must be able to aid the customer with the procedure if they are unfamiliar, yet a great deal of time and energy would be saved money on both sides if the client prepared themselves effectively for a specialist conversation.

You can certainly ask in advance of time however lots of professional photographers do not provide rates and package specifics before meeting face to face (in all honesty, it's a sales tactic). On the note of rates, be sure to also ask the professional photographer if they charge sales tax obligation in addition to their bundle prices or not.


If any physical things are sold then sales tax have to be paid by the digital photographer based upon what they bill their customers for those items; yet for their solutions, no tax requires to be billed. That being claimed, I am unsure if these professional photographers are taking the cash or actually believe they require to charge tax obligation; yet that is neither below neither there.


This might seem like an odd question to lots of people but the reality is, professional photographers don't constantly give back premium quality pictures in regards to resolution (Lightroom presets). Many times, photographers will certainly make use of the terms "complete resolution" or "high resolution" photos on their web sites or face to face to define the top quality of pictures they will certainly be returning


Framing Streets - Questions


In my location, it is VERY usual for digital photographers provide back images that are sized for an 8" x 10" print. Now, you may be asking on your own, "why is that?". The reason for this is to make sure that couples have to pay to get the complete dimension images or have to get prints with the digital photographer.


well. scammy, as many digital photographers try and conceal this information to ensure that they can get more cash from couples later when they desire to print larger images. And let me inform you, professional photographers can charge a profane quantity of cash (often times a 10-20x markup) for prints that you can get for a portion of the price.

We've all listened to the scary stories of the photographer that took over a year to return somebody's wedding photos (Sony Camera). Reality be told, there is NO reason this should ever before take place. I personally photograph over 40 wedding celebrations a year, have many other shoots, a household, and take several company trips throughout the year; yet my turn-around time is always much less than two months


A digital photographer's turn-around time relies on the quantity of work they have however I believe that every photographer must have a turn about time of no more than 4 months. Regarding the number of images go, I have actually heard everything. Some digital photographers have a "limitation" and if the ones you are meeting do, it is essential to know what that is and be alright with that said.


Couples who just have 6 hours of insurance coverage and do not have a whole lot of events will certainly have much less pictures returned than those who employ a second professional photographer and have all-day protection with a ton of occasions. The vital point is that my couples always come back ample images that offer an extremely detailed consider their day.
